Spring Cloud微办事+SpringBoot视频教程 微办事HOT?Why? 微办事什么? 微办事处理了什么题目? 微办事有什么特点? 单体架构是什么 一个归档包包括了利用一切功用的利用法式, 我们凡是称之为单体利用。 架构单体利用的架构气概, 我们称之为单体架构, 这是一种比力传统的架构气概。 单体架构存在的弱点 复杂性逐步变高 技术债权逐步上升 摆设速度逐步变慢 障碍技术创新 没法按需伸缩 架构的演进 单体架构 SOA 微办事 什么是微办事 Martin Fowler:简而言之,微办事架构气概这类开辟方式,是以开辟一组小型办事的方式来开辟一个自力的利用系统的。其中每个小型办事都运转在自己的进程中,并经常采用HTTP资本API这样轻量的机制来相互通讯。这些办事围绕营业功用停止构建,并能经过全自动的摆设机制来停止自力摆设。这些微办事可以利用分歧的说话来编写,而且可以利用分歧的数据存储技术。对这些微办事我们仅做最低限度的集合治理。 微办事具有的特征 1. 每个微办事可自力运转在自己的进程里; 2. 一系列自力运转的微办事配合构建起了全部系统; 3. 每个办事为自力的营业开辟,一个微办事一般完成某个特定的功用,比如:定单治理、用户治理等; 4. 微办事之间经过一些轻量的通讯机制停止通讯,例如经过REST API大概RPC的方式停止挪用。 微办事优点 易于开辟和保护 启动较快 部分点窜轻易摆设 技术栈不受限 按需伸缩 DevOps 微办事带来的应战 运维要求较高 散布式的复杂性 接口调剂本钱高 反复劳动 微办事设想原则 单一职责原则 办事自治原则 轻量级通讯原则 接口明白原则 微办事开辟框架浅谈 Spring Cloud:http://projects.spring.io/spring-cloud Dubbo:http://dubbo.io Dropwizard:http://www.dropwizard.io Consl、etcd &etc. 课程方针: Spring Cloud实战微办事。国内第一个Spring Cloud视频教程! 适用人群: 对散布式系统有一定领会的Java开辟职员、想方法会并实战微办事架构的人群 课程简介: 随着互联网的敏捷成长,传统架构已经没法满足我们延续集成、延续托付的需求。在这类现状下,诞生了微办事。 微办事是当前架构范畴的热门话题。笔者有幸介入了全球微办事架构高峰论坛。Spring Cloud是一个微办事架构的工具集,它为我们实现了微办事架构中的各类通用形式,让微办事的开辟加倍方便、快速,让微办事利用加倍稳定、可用。 课程目录: 1-1公然课01:27:43 1-21.1 微办事架构概述18:40 第2章起头利用Spring Cloud实战微办事13分钟1节 2-1起头利用Spring Cloud实战微办事13:46 第3章办事供给者与办事消耗者42分钟1节 3-1办事供给者与办事消耗者42:02 第4章办事发现与办事注册6小时11分钟14节 4-14.1 办事发现与办事注册07:49 4-24.2 Eureka简介与Eureka Server39:12 4-34.3 将微办事注册到Eureka Server上40:15 4-44.4 Ribbon-1 Ribbon的根基利用14:45 4-54.5 Ribbon-2 经过代码自界说设置Ribbon37:15 4-64.6 Ribbon-3 利用设置文件自界说Ribbon Client15:27 4-74.7 Ribbon-4 Ribbon离开Eureka利用11:21 4-84.8 Feign-1 Feign的简介及根本利用33:22 4-94.9 Feign-2 覆写Feign的默许设置17:15 4-104.10 Feign-3 覆写Feign的默许设置续21:59 4-114.11 Feign-4 处理Feign第一次请求timeout的题目12:24 4-124.12 Eureka深入了解53:59 4-134.13 Eureka常用设置详解30:43 4-144.14 Eureka、Ribbon、Feign常见题目及处理35:36 第5章利用Hystrix庇护利用3小时28分钟10节 5-15.1 超机会制、断路器形式简介11:09 5-25.2 Hystrix简介及简单代码示例28:23 5-35.3 Hystrix传布Security Context或利用Spring Scope16:03 5-45.4 Hystrix Health Indicator及Metrics Stream09:39 5-55.5 Feign的Hystrix支持16:05 5-65.6 若何禁用单个FeignClient的Hystrix支持11:13 5-75.7 Feign利用fallbackFactory属性打印fallback异常21:56 5-85.8 Hystrix Dashboard的利用与常用题目总结21:08 5-95.9 Turbine-上53:30 5-105.9 Turbine-下19:14 第6章利用Zuul构建API Gateway2小时58分钟13节 6-16.1 API Gateway简介07:00 6-26.2 Zuul简介及代码示例29:24 6-36.3 Zuul指定path+serviceid05:53 6-46.4 Zuul指定path+url以及指定可用的办事节点时若何负载平衡09:34 6-56.5 Zuul利用正则表达式指定路由法则09:45 6-66.6 Zuul路由的strip-prefix与order09:38 6-76.7 Zuul的各类姿势11:44 6-86.8 经过Zuul上传文件、禁用Zuul的Filters23:03 6-96.9 Zuul的回退19:59 6-106.10 利用Sidecar支持异构平台的微办事24:27 6-116.10 Sidecar补充05:08 6-126.11-1 Zuul过滤器19:39 6-136.11-2 禁用Zuul的过滤器02:54 第7章Spring Cloud Config4小时9分钟12节 7-17.1 Spring Cloud Config简介10:17 7-27.2 编写Config Server23:08 7-37.3 编写Config Client22:31 7-47.4 Git仓库设置详解41:57 7-57.5 设置属性加解密之对称加密22:08 7-67.6 设置属性加解密之非对称加密11:42 7-77.7 Spring Cloud Config的平安(用户认证)10:10 7-87.8 Spring Cloud Config与Eureka配合利用26:43 7-97.9 Spring Cloud Config设置属性革新之手动革新15:25 7-107.10 Spring Cloud Config设置属性革新之自动革新53:24 7-117.11 Spring Cloud Config设置属性革新之自动革新-补充05:08 7-127.12 Config Server的高可用06:27 |
欢迎光临 IT视频教程资源网 (http://buyallchip.top/) | Powered by Discuz! X3.2 |